Business Backs Education Initiative in California
Every now and again, a coalition is formed that brings together different interests in pursuit of the common good. That seems to be happening in California these days. According to Businessweek "both the Los Angeles and San Francisco Chambers of Commerce are supporting an initiative on the California ballot to tax the rich and finance free, voluntary public preschool for all the state's 4-year-olds."
Big Business pushing for a tax increase on the wealthy? Yes, that's right - as one California business leader said, "California is underachieving in education, so we decided not to take a knee-jerk reaction to a tax hike." But not everything is going well for the intiative. Businessweek also notes that "despite business backing, the proposal faces an uphill climb" as Grover Norquist-style anti-tax groups are preparing to mobilize against it. Stay tuned.
